Acropolis Prestige Residence overview
Honestly, when I first walked into the Acropolis Prestige Residence, I wasn’t sure what to expect – the name sounds a bit fancy, maybe even stuffy – but this place actually surprised me in all the right ways. It’s got this warm, residential feel that makes you forget you’re staying in what’s technically a 4-star hotel. You know what I mean? Sometimes those star ratings don’t tell the whole story, but here the 8.9 guest rating makes perfect sense once you settle in.
The rooms have this lived-in elegance that I really appreciated – not the sterile perfection you sometimes get in chain hotels, but spaces that feel like someone actually thought about how you’d want to unwind after a long day of sightseeing. The beds are properly comfortable (I’m picky about mattresses), and there’s enough space to spread out your stuff without tripping over suitcases every time you get up. What really got me though was the attention to small details – good lighting for reading, outlets where you actually need them, and bathroom amenities that don’t smell like generic hotel soap. The soundproofing is solid too, which matters more than people think when you’re trying to sleep off jet lag.
I mean, the whole experience just felt more personal than I expected. The staff actually remembers your name after the first day, and they’re genuinely helpful with recommendations – not just pointing you toward the obvious tourist traps, but places they’d actually go themselves. Check-in was smooth (no weird hidden fees or surprise deposits), and they were flexible about early arrival when my flight got in ahead of schedule. Look, it’s not going to blow your mind with flashy amenities or Instagram-perfect lobbies, but sometimes you just want a place that gets the basics right and adds those little touches that show they care. The location works well too – you’re not stuck in some isolated hotel district, but actually nestled in an area where you can walk around and get a feel for how locals live. If you’re looking for somewhere that feels more like a really nice temporary home than a typical hotel stay, this place delivers on that promise.
